比较shell中的字符串 在shell脚本中处理算术表达式 访问shell中的groovy变量并对其执行算术运算 tsch中的算术 linux shell整数比较 linux shell比较数字 linux shell数字比较 比较嵌套字典列表中的项并执行简单的算术运算 比较文本文件中的日期| shell js中的算术运算 ...
[root@CentOs shell]# 四、赋值运算 = 赋值运算符 如:a=18;name="heitui" 五、逻辑运算 && 与运算 || 或运算 ! 非运算
在Shell脚本中,常用的比较运算符包括: 1. -eq:判断两个整数是否相等。 2. -ne:判断两个整数是否不等。 3. -gt:判断第一个整数是否大于第二个整数。 4. -lt:判断第一个整数是否小于第二个整数。 5. -ge:判断第一个整数是否大于或等于第二个整数。 6. -le:判断第一个整数是否小于或等于第二个整数...
var2="2" 下面是“与”运算符-a,另外注意,用一个test命令就可以了,还有if条件后面的分号 if test $var1 = "1"-a $var2 = "2" ; then echo "equal" fi 下面是“或”运算符-o,有一个为真就可以 if test $var1 != "1" -o $var2 != "3" ; then echo "not equal" fi 下面是“非”...
比较运算 1、等于运算 在SHELL中,可以使用[命令进行等于运算,要判断两个数是否相等,可以使用以下命令: [ 3 -eq 3 ] && echo "相等" || echo "不相等" 执行结果为: 相等 2、不等于运算 同样地,可以使用[命令进行不等于运算,要判断两个数是否不相等,可以使用以下命令: ...
SHELL(Shell脚本)中可以使用四则运算和比较操作符来进行数值运算和比较操作。四则运算:- 加法:使用+符号进行相加运算,例如:`a=$((2+3))`- 减法:使用-符号进行相减运算,例如:`...
(1) expr命令 运算符: + - \* / % expr 整数1 整数2... 整数值由变量提供,直接给出运算结果 `expr $num1 + $num2` (2) let命令 操作变量值,只运算,不输出结果 i=0;let i++;echo $i i=0;i++;echo $i (3) 使用$[]或者 $(())表达式(需要借助echo输出结果,运算类型与expr类似) ...
** 幂运算 3 let "z=5**3" % 取模 bash$ expr 5 % 3 2.比较符 (注意[ ]和变量之间需要空格" ") 整型比较符 -eq 等于,如:if [ "$a" -eq "$b" ] //注意空格 -ne 不等于,如:if [ "$a" -ne "$b" ] -gt 大于,如:if [ "$a" -gt "$b" ] ...
第一个测试条件就是比较value1的值是否比7大 if[$value1-gt7] 第二个测试条件就是测试value1和value2的值是否相等 if[$value2-eq$value1] 但对于数值比较有两个限制条件 比较双方不能有浮点数,要求是整数 不能用于字符串比较 二、字符串比较 比较方式 ...
1.1.3((运算式))或[运算式] 1.1.4用脚本计算两个数的和 在add.sh中写如下代码 2.条件判断 2.1基本语法 1)test condition 2)[ condition ](注意 condition 前后要有空格) 注意:条件非空即为 true,[ atguigu ]返回 true,[ ] 返回 false。